Rubric for a 2 – 3 page chapter review (typed, double spaced)
I. Statement of the issue – one or two sentences
II. Review of first author’s argument – one or two paragraphs stating at least three major points made by the author
III. Review of second author’s argument – one or two paragraphs stating at least three major points made by the author
IV. Comparison of arguments – at least one paragraph contrasting what each author had to say
V. Your opinion – at least one paragraph explaining either a) why you agree with one author or the other, or b) why you disagree with both authors.
